Summary

Seattle Seahawks cornerback Devon Witherspoon could set a new benchmark for cornerback contracts with his upcoming extension in 2026. Named a second-team All-Pro in 2025, Witherspoon is anticipated to leverage his status and the significant demand for top talent at his position. This potential follows Los Angeles Rams CB Trent McDuffie's record four-year, $124 million deal, which has positioned him as the current highest-paid cornerback. Witherspoon's performance and accolades place him in a strong negotiating position ahead of his next contract.
